One of the most widely owned brands in Monroe County. GE refrigerators and ovens are extremely repairable — we source parts quickly and have seen virtually every common failure mode across their model history.
Whirlpool also owns Maytag, KitchenAid, Amana, and JennAir — so much of what we repair under different names shares Whirlpool engineering. Reliable appliances that are well worth repairing over replacement.
Maytag's reputation for durability is deserved — these appliances are built to be repaired. We've been servicing Maytag in Monroe County for decades. Older Maytag washers and dryers are among the most cost-effective repairs we do.
Kenmore is a Sears house brand built on Whirlpool or Frigidaire platforms — which means we know the underlying engineering well. One of the most common brands in Monroe County homes, and very repairable.
Frigidaire makes solid, practical appliances that are built to last when properly maintained. We service their refrigerators, freezers, and cooking equipment across all current and legacy model lines.
KitchenAid is a Whirlpool brand positioned at the premium tier. Their refrigerators and cooking appliances are very high quality and almost always worth repairing over replacement. We treat KitchenAid appliances with the care they warrant.
Amana is a Whirlpool brand known for straightforward, dependable appliances — especially their top-mount refrigerators and top-load washers. Simple engineering means straightforward repairs and affordable fixes.

We'll Tell You If Your Appliance Isn't Worth Fixing
Just because we can service a brand doesn't mean every repair makes financial sense. We built our reputation on honest answers — which sometimes means telling a customer to buy a new appliance instead of paying us for a repair.
Our Repair vs. Replace Decision Guide
Appliance is under 10–12 years old, premium brand (KitchenAid), and repair cost is under 40% of replacement
Appliance is 10–15 years old, mid-range brand, or repair involves a major component like a compressor. We'll walk you through the math.
Appliance is 15+ years old, entry-level brand, and the repair cost approaches or exceeds 50% of a new unit. No sense throwing money at it.
